Output 042504093c616d1e678deea50b8a3a8c1fab841d48afd29efb3c34a91876e427:5

value
206566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c88be14aea04adc3eec4d4cd66a3e1ffeb9fa924 OP_EQUAL
address
3KyQdwpmtA95zRet76V1tdGcNJaDpNVGZo
transaction
042504093c616d1e678deea50b8a3a8c1fab841d48afd29efb3c34a91876e427
spent
true